Witryna164 views, 0 likes, 0 loves, 0 comments, 0 shares, Facebook Watch Videos from City of Chisago City: Planning Commission Witryna31 maj 2024 · The credit union is not required to send a form if the amount is less than $10. You, however are required to report all income, no matter how small, and regardless of whether you got a form or not. The IRS allows rounding, so an amount of 49 cents or less rounds to 0 and is not reportable. An amount of more than 49 cents … chard dehydrator website
